Why Women Don’t Come Forward. In this powerful and deeply important episode of Nip Tuck, Lauren is joined by Loyce, who bravely opens up about her experience of reporting a sexual assault, going through the criminal justice system and everything that followed. Loyce shares her story, from the events of the night itself and the gaps in her memory, to the investigation, the evidence, being cross-examined in court and the devastating reality of receiving a not-guilty verdict. But this conversation is about so much more than the case. Loyce talks candidly about the backlash she faced after sharing her story publicly, being called a liar and watching people form their own opinions without understanding what happens inside a courtroom. Lauren and Loyce also discuss the damaging idea of the ‘perfect victim’, why women can feel afraid to come forward, how quickly a survivor’s character can be questioned, and the impact that online judgement can have on someone who is already dealing with trauma. Most importantly, Loyce talks about finding strength after an experience that could have broken her and why she chose to speak out anyway. She shares a message of hope for anyone who may have experienced something similar: that with the right support, it is possible to heal, to keep going and to experience joy again.
